Scientists discover that a group of meteors are hurtling on a collision course with Earth, and if they hit, the planet will be destroyed.
Colorized version • Sci-Fi | The Day the S...
Original title: La morte viene dallo spazio (1958)
AKA: The Day the Sky Exploded / Death Comes from Outer Space
This film is subtitled in over 30 languages. Choose your preferred language in settings ⚙️.
Director: Paolo Heusch, Mario Baja
Writers: Virgilio Sabel, Marcello Coscia, Sandro Continenza
Stars: Paul Hubschmid, Madeleine Fischer, Fiorella Mari
Genre: Classic Sci-Fi
